Leather (Full-Grain and Suede)

Key Properties:
Leather remains a traditional choice for work shoes due to its excellent durability, breathability, and aesthetic appeal. Full-grain leather offers superior resistance to wear and tear, while suede provides a softer, more flexible option. Leather’s natural properties allow it to conform to the foot over time, enhancing comfort.

Pros & Cons:
* Pros: High durability, good impact resistance, and excellent breathability. Leather is also relatively easy to clean and maintain.
* Cons:
Higher manufacturing complexity and cost, especially for high-quality full-grain leather. It is sensitive to moisture and requires proper treatment for water resistance.

Impact on Application:
Leather performs well in dry and mildly wet environments but may require additional waterproofing treatments for wet conditions. It is compatible with various insoles and linings, making it versatile for different work environments.

International Considerations:
Leather products must meet regional standards like ASTM (US), DIN (Germany), or JIS (Japan). Buyers in Europe and Germany often prefer vegetable-tanned or chrome-free leather for environmental compliance. African and South American markets may prioritize cost-effective, locally sourced leather, but must still adhere to import regulations concerning animal welfare and chemical treatments.


Synthetic Materials (Polyurethane, PVC, and Microfiber)

Key Properties:
Synthetic materials are engineered for specific performance attributes such as water resistance, lightweight construction, and ease of manufacturing. Polyurethane (PU) is widely used for midsoles and outer shells, offering flexibility and cushioning. Microfiber fabrics mimic leather but with enhanced water resistance and lower costs.

Pros & Cons:
* Pros: Cost-effective, lightweight, highly resistant to water and chemicals, and easier to produce at scale. Microfiber can mimic the look and feel of leather while reducing environmental impact.
* Cons:
Generally less breathable than natural leather, potentially leading to increased foot perspiration. Durability varies based on quality; lower-grade synthetics may degrade faster under harsh conditions.

Impact on Application:
Ideal for environments with high moisture or chemical exposure, such as factories or outdoor worksites. Synthetic uppers are compatible with waterproof membranes and breathable linings, making them suitable for diverse climates.

International Considerations:
Synthetic materials often meet or exceed standards like ASTM F2413 for safety and durability. Buyers in Europe and the Middle East may favor eco-friendly synthetics with low VOC emissions. In Africa and South America, cost and availability are key; synthetic materials offer a practical solution where budget constraints limit the use of premium leather.


Rubber and Thermoplastic Elastomers (TPE)

Key Properties:
Rubber and TPEs are primarily used for outsoles and protective bumpers. They provide excellent slip resistance, impact absorption, and flexibility. Rubber compounds can be formulated for specific temperature ranges and chemical resistances.

Pros & Cons:
* Pros: Superior grip and slip resistance, excellent durability under abrasive conditions, and good chemical resistance.
* Cons:
Heavier than other materials, potential for environmental degradation if not properly formulated, and higher manufacturing costs for specialized compounds.

Impact on Application:
Rubber outsoles are essential for safety-critical environments, such as construction sites or industrial settings. They are compatible with various upper materials and can be engineered for specific temperature or chemical resistance needs.

International Considerations:
Rubber and TPEs must meet safety standards like EN ISO 20345 (Europe) or ASTM F2413. Buyers should verify compliance with local environmental regulations, especially regarding the use of potentially hazardous chemicals in rubber manufacturing.

In-depth Look: Manufacturing Processes and Quality Assurance for new balance for work shoes

Manufacturing Processes of New Balance Work Shoes

The manufacturing of New Balance work shoes involves a series of meticulously controlled stages designed to ensure durability, comfort, and safety. For international B2B buyers, understanding these processes is crucial for effective supplier evaluation and quality assurance.

Material Preparation

The process begins with sourcing high-quality raw materials, including leather, synthetic fabrics, rubber, and specialized insoles. Suppliers typically adhere to strict material specifications aligned with international standards such as ISO 9001. Raw materials undergo initial inspection (Incoming Quality Control, IQC) to verify conformity in terms of thickness, tensile strength, and chemical composition. For work shoes, particular emphasis is placed on abrasion resistance, slip resistance, and chemical stability, especially for industries requiring protective footwear.

Forming and Component Manufacturing

Once raw materials pass IQC, they are processed into components. Leather is cut into precise shapes using automated cutting machines, while synthetic fabrics are woven or knitted to specification. Midsole and outsole components are molded using injection or compression molding techniques, ensuring consistent density and elasticity. During this stage, manufacturers often employ advanced techniques such as computer-aided design (CAD) and automation to enhance precision and repeatability.

Assembly and Construction

Assembly involves attaching components—such as attaching the upper to the midsole, inserting insoles, and affixing outsoles—using methods like direct stitching, cementing, or vulcanization. For safety and durability, adhesives used are often tested for heat resistance and bonding strength, aligning with industry standards like ASTM or ISO. The assembly process may incorporate ergonomic considerations, ensuring that the footwear maintains structural integrity under rigorous working conditions.

Finishing and Quality Control

Post-assembly, shoes undergo finishing processes including trimming excess materials, polishing, and applying protective coatings. Visual inspections check for aesthetic defects, proper stitching, and functional elements like laces and eyelets. The shoes then proceed to comprehensive testing and quality assurance.


Quality Assurance Framework for New Balance Work Shoes

Quality assurance (QA) in the manufacturing of New Balance work shoes is a multi-tiered approach designed to meet international safety, performance, and durability standards. B2B buyers should understand these checkpoints to verify supplier compliance and product integrity.

International Standards and Industry Certifications

  • ISO 9001: Most reputable manufacturers operate under ISO 9001, ensuring a systematic approach to quality management, process control, and continual improvement.
  • CE Marking: For European markets, CE certification confirms compliance with safety, health, and environmental protection standards.
  • Industry-Specific Certifications: For certain markets, certifications like ASTM F2413 (American National Standard for Protective Footwear), EN ISO 20345 (European Safety Footwear Standard), or API standards for oil and gas sectors may be relevant.

Quality Control Stages

  • Incoming Quality Control (IQC): Raw materials are inspected upon arrival for compliance with specified chemical, physical, and visual standards.
  • In-Process Quality Control (IPQC): Throughout manufacturing, key checkpoints monitor parameters such as dimensional accuracy, bonding strength, and component integrity. Automated inspection systems and manual checks are employed.
  • Final Quality Control (FQC): Completed shoes undergo comprehensive testing, including visual inspection, dimensional checks, and functional tests like slip resistance and impact absorption.

Testing Methods

  • Mechanical Tests: Tension, compression, and peel tests verify bonding strength and material resilience.
  • Environmental Tests: Shoes are subjected to temperature cycling, water resistance, and chemical exposure tests to simulate real-world conditions.
  • Safety Tests: Slip resistance is tested using standardized protocols (e.g., ASTM F489), while impact and compression tests assess protective qualities for work environments.

Verification by B2B Buyers

International buyers should implement robust supplier verification protocols, including:

  • Audits: Conduct on-site audits to review manufacturing processes, QC procedures, and documentation.
  • Inspection Reports: Request detailed QC reports, test certificates, and compliance documentation for each batch.
  • Third-Party Inspection: Engage independent inspection firms to verify quality and compliance before shipment, particularly for high-volume or critical safety footwear.
  • Sample Testing: Perform independent testing on samples to validate manufacturer claims, especially for specialized safety features.

Comprehensive Cost and Pricing Analysis for new balance for work shoes Sourcing

Understanding Cost Structure and Price Drivers

For international B2B buyers sourcing New Balance work shoes, a clear grasp of the cost structure is essential to negotiate effectively and optimize procurement strategies. The primary cost components include raw materials, labor, manufacturing overhead, tooling, quality control, logistics, and margin.

Materials typically constitute 30-50% of the manufacturing cost. High-quality synthetic leathers, durable rubber, and specialized insoles influence the base price. Variations in material sourcing—domestic versus imported—can significantly impact costs, especially for buyers from regions like Africa or South America where local material availability may differ.

Labor costs depend heavily on the manufacturing location. Countries like Vietnam, China, or Indonesia often offer competitive wages, whereas European or Middle Eastern factories may have higher labor rates. Nevertheless, higher wages are sometimes offset by superior quality assurance and compliance standards.

Manufacturing overhead encompasses factory utilities, machinery depreciation, and indirect labor. Efficient production lines and economies of scale reduce overhead costs per unit, which benefits buyers ordering in larger volumes.

Tooling and development costs are mostly fixed costs associated with molds and prototypes. These are amortized over the order quantity, making larger orders more cost-effective.

Quality control (QC) and certifications (such as ISO, ASTM, or region-specific standards) add to costs but are crucial for compliance and brand reputation, especially for work shoes that demand high safety standards.

Logistics and shipping costs vary based on destination, shipment size, and chosen Incoterms. Buyers in Europe or Middle Eastern regions may benefit from proximity to manufacturing hubs, reducing freight costs, while African or South American buyers should consider higher freight and customs duties.

Profit margins are influenced by supplier competitiveness, negotiation, and order volume. Suppliers often offer discounts for bulk orders, which is critical for buyers aiming to minimize unit costs.

Price Influencers and Variability

Several factors influence the final pricing:

  • Order Volume & MOQ: Larger orders typically secure better unit prices due to economies of scale. Many suppliers set Minimum Order Quantities (MOQs), which can range from 500 to 2000 pairs, depending on the supplier and customization level.

  • Specifications & Customization: Standard designs attract lower costs. Customized features—such as specific logos, color schemes, or safety certifications—drive up prices due to additional tooling and QC requirements.

  • Materials & Quality Certifications: Premium materials and certified safety standards (e.g., slip resistance, electrical hazard protection) often increase costs but are essential for work shoes in regulated industries or safety-critical environments.

  • Supplier Factors: Established manufacturers with strong quality reputations and certifications may command higher prices but offer reliability and compliance. Conversely, emerging suppliers might offer lower prices but with increased risk.

  • Incoterms & Logistics: FOB (Free On Board) or CIF (Cost, Insurance, Freight) terms impact the final landed cost. Buyers should consider insurance, customs duties, and local taxes, which vary significantly across regions.

Strategic Tips for International B2B Buyers

  • Negotiate for Volume Discounts: Engage in bulk purchasing agreements, especially for sustained procurement needs, to leverage lower unit costs.

  • Focus on Total Cost of Ownership (TCO): Beyond unit price, consider shipping, customs, storage, and potential rework costs. An initially cheaper product may incur higher logistical or compliance expenses.

  • Leverage Local Partnerships: Collaborate with local agents or representatives in regions like Africa, South America, or Europe to streamline logistics and customs clearance, reducing overall costs.

  • Understand Pricing Nuances: Be aware that suppliers may offer different pricing tiers based on order size, customization complexity, or payment terms. Always request detailed quotations and clarify included services.

  • Prioritize Quality & Certification: Investing in compliant, high-quality shoes reduces long-term costs related to returns, rework, or safety liabilities, especially in regulated markets like Europe and the Middle East.

Indicative Price Range and Final Considerations

While prices vary widely based on the factors outlined, typical FOB unit costs for standard New Balance work shoes range from $20 to $40 per pair for bulk orders of 1,000+ units. Customization, high-end materials, or certifications can push this figure higher.

Disclaimer: These figures are indicative and should be validated through direct supplier quotations tailored to specific order details, regions, and requirements.

Essential Technical Properties and Trade Terminology for new balance for work shoes

Critical Technical Properties for New Balance Work Shoes

1. Material Grade and Composition
Material quality directly impacts durability, safety, and comfort. For work shoes, high-grade leather, breathable mesh, and impact-resistant synthetics are common. B2B buyers should specify material standards (e.g., ASTM or EN certifications) to ensure compliance with safety and durability requirements. Using premium materials reduces replacement frequency and enhances employee safety, making it a vital consideration.

2. Footwear Sole Flexibility and Tread Pattern
The sole’s flexibility influences worker comfort during prolonged use, while the tread pattern determines slip resistance. Industry standards specify minimum slip resistance ratings (such as SRC or R10). For environments prone to wet or oily surfaces, selecting shoes with appropriate slip-resistant soles is critical. Clear specifications help avoid liability issues and improve safety compliance.

3. Tolerance Levels and Manufacturing Precision
Tolerance refers to the permissible deviation in shoe dimensions and fit. Tight tolerances (e.g., ±1 mm) ensure consistency, reducing discomfort and injury risks. B2B buyers should verify that manufacturers adhere to international standards like ISO or ASTM for dimensional accuracy, especially for bulk orders. This consistency is key for employee safety and reducing returns or complaints.

4. Weight and Ergonomics
Lightweight shoes reduce fatigue, especially for workers on their feet all day. Ergonomic design features such as arch support and cushioning further improve comfort and reduce injury. When sourcing, specify weight limits and ergonomic certifications. These properties influence worker productivity and overall satisfaction.

5. Resistance to Environmental Factors
Work shoes often need to withstand specific conditions like water, chemicals, or extreme temperatures. Materials with high resistance to these factors extend shoe lifespan and maintain safety standards. B2B buyers should specify resistance ratings (e.g., waterproof, chemical-resistant) aligned with the work environment, ensuring long-term value and compliance.


Essential Industry and Trade Terms

1. OEM (Original Equipment Manufacturer)
Refers to companies that produce shoes based on the buyer’s specifications and branding. Understanding OEM capabilities helps buyers tailor products to their brand standards and ensures quality control. It’s crucial for private labeling and custom designs.

2. MOQ (Minimum Order Quantity)
The smallest number of units a manufacturer will accept per order. Knowing MOQ helps buyers plan procurement budgets and inventory. It’s especially relevant when entering new markets or testing product acceptance, ensuring cost-effectiveness.

3. RFQ (Request for Quotation)
A formal process where buyers solicit price and lead time estimates from manufacturers. RFQs help compare supplier offerings and negotiate better terms. Clear RFQs with detailed specifications streamline procurement and reduce misunderstandings.

4. Incoterms (International Commercial Terms)
Standardized trade terms defining responsibilities for shipping, insurance, and tariffs between buyers and sellers. Familiarity with Incoterms like FOB (Free on Board) or CIF (Cost, Insurance, Freight) ensures clarity on costs and risk transfer points, essential for international transactions.

5. Lead Time
The period from order placement to shipment. Understanding lead times enables better planning, especially for large or time-sensitive orders. Longer lead times may necessitate early ordering or inventory buffering, particularly in regions with logistical challenges.

6. Certification and Compliance Standards
Standards such as CE, ASTM, or ISO ensure the shoes meet safety, environmental, and quality benchmarks. Confirming compliance reduces legal risks and facilitates market entry, especially in regions with strict safety regulations like Europe or the Middle East.
